Hi everybody. Here's a just little test with Corona in order to try it. I will be happy if you come up with some advises about the transparecy of the curtains and the lights. In this case i used just 2 corona lights without glass material and the effect of the curtains supposed to be like that. But i was unable to make good semi-transparent curtains in order to see some background outside.

If you want to see the background, you should probably try changing transparency. I suggest using falloff map in transparency slot.

Yes. i try to add different maps, but almost ever when i succeded to make good transparency some of the curves render semi transparent and other jus overburn.
Be sure to check "highlight compression" in post processing section.

Quote
Maybe it's the lights... By the way what type of lights gives more realistic look for interior - corona light or corona sun. I use just corona light because in vray i prefer to use just a light, not sun. Also what type of lighting you will suggest for a night or desk lamp? I want to make the effect like those lights: http://corona-renderer.com/img/gallery/full/duncan-guesthouse-int.jpg .
You can even use solid colour as environment light. I think it was used as sky light in the picture you posted. Corona doesn't have night sky model. And for lamp you can use any kind of Corona light with warm temperature.
